I need to find out how to contact Lloyds TSB.
I need to ask them for details of ALL Loan Agreement numbers going back to 2001 in order to find if how many loans I have had which had PPI on them.
Does anyone know the address to which I can write to Lloyds TSB for this information!!??

Hi
You can either call into a lloyds branch by giving them the bank account number (I assume you bank or used to bank with them)?
What I did was email them on the email addy below, by giving all our details, as most loans were in joint names, both names, all addresses lived in whilst having accounts with lloyds, date of birth and so on, they sent my details of all loans by email.

Also in addition to my post above, when you to to make a reclaim, on lloyds website, there are details of making a reclaim on there, its the same reclaim questionnaire as on this site, complete and send to the address shown on their website, remember to keep copies, good luck.
(If the mis selling reasons are all the same, one reclaim questionnaire should be fine, or otherwise complete separately).
